> There's no controller support for PowerSave (yet), you can only change
> the settings through the player menus. Both a web interface and
> controller
> interface are planned for the future though.
> 
> You can edit the prefs manually. Find your player's MAC address in the
> web interface. Shut down squeezecenter and edit the
> prefs/plugins/powersave.prefs file (location dependent on operating
> system). Edit or
> create a section like this:
> 
> _client:00:04:20:06:5e:32:
> _ts_enabled: 1194961928
> _version: 0
> enabled: 1
> time: 1800
> 
> Substitute your mac address for 00:04:20:06:5e:32. If you see that
> there
> is a section for your client already, just edit or add the enabled: 1
> and time: 1800 lines. Hope this helps.
